Easy Sweet and Sour Pork with Chutney
I had a lot of homemade chutney and attempt to used it in a dish.
I did not deep-fry the pork, but it is up to you.
Use any vegetables that are available at home. Adding 2 or more vegetables will add a nice texture. For 2 servings. Recipe by Brandy
Steps
- 1
Chop the onion, carrot, green onion and the pork into bite-sized pieces.
- 2
Heat the oil in a skillet and sauté the onion. Add the vegetable, then the pork and continue frying them. Season lightly with salt and pepper. Pour in some water and simmer.
- 3
Combine the ★ ingredients well. I used red wine this time.
- 4
Add the Step 3 seasonings into the Step 2 skillet and simmer over medium to low heat for 5 to 10 minutes. Serve it on the bed of rice and enjoy.
- 5
I forgot to add the green pepper the last time. I made this dish the other day so I changed the photos.
- 6
If you prefer to thicken the sauce, add 1 teaspoon of flour before frying the pork, or add 1 teaspoon of katakuriko slurry (dissolve katakuriko with some water) at the end to thicken.
